inhibitory effect of berberis vulgaris aqueous extract on acquisition and reinstatement effects of morphine in conditioned place preferences (cpp) in mice

background it has been elucidated that berberis vulgaris (barberry) can alleviate morphine withdrawal syndrome. also it has been reported that aqueous extract of barberry possibly have inhibitory effect on nmda receptors. objectives in this study, we decided to evaluate the effects of aqueous extract of b. vulgaris fruit on morphine tendency in mice using conditioned place preference (cpp) method. materials and methods in experiment 1 (acquisition phase), mice underwent morphine-induced conditioned place preference (cpp) training with injections of morphine (40 mg/kg). in experiment 2 (extinction and reinstatement phases), mice underwent the same cpp training as in experiment 1 and subsequent extinction training on day 16th a reinstatement by cpp was done by injection of reminding 10 mg/kg morphine. results the administration of morphine (40 mg/kg for four days) produced place preference. in the first method, the aqueous extract of barberry (200 mg/kg) prevented morphine tendency to white cell in cpp method. in the second method, after inter-peritoneal injection of aqueous extracts of barberry at 100 and 200 mg/kg, the animals tendency toward the white cells of cpp chamber on the sixteenth day (after a reminder injection of morphine 10 mg/kg) was significantly reduced. conclusions these results show that aqueous extract of barberry can reduce the acquisition and reinstatement of morphine-induced conditioned place preference.
